About this product
This cast iron incense burner from The Smudge Stick Shop offers a simple yet effective way to enjoy the traditional practice of smudging. Designed for use with charcoal discs or loose incense resins like frankincense, copal, and myrrh, it’s a versatile addition to any space dedicated to meditation, relaxation, or spiritual cleansing. The burner itself features a solid cast iron bowl, measuring approximately 7.5 cm in height and 8 cm in width – a compact size that fits neatly on shelves, altars, or within your home environment.
The design allows for multiple burning methods; you can utilise it with charcoal to create a consistent heat source for resins, or fill the bowl with ash to transform it into an effective cone burner, accommodating both incense cones and sticks. It's suitable for those interested in aromatherapy, ritual practices, or simply creating a calming atmosphere within their home.
Crafted from cast iron, this burner is built for durability and heat resistance, making it ideal for regular daily use. However, please note that cast iron can retain some smoke residue over time – regular cleaning will help maintain its appearance.
